Physician Affiliate Group of New York, P.C.(PAGNY), is one of the largest physician groups in New York State and directly employs nearly 4,000 physicians and allied health professionals who serve NYC Health + Hospitals health care system, including public hospitals, community-based practices, and NYC’s Correctional Health Service. Our mission is to provide accountable, responsive, quality care with the highest degree of sensitivity to the needs of the diverse population that lives in our New York community.

Our hospitals are affiliated with world class medical schools in New York City.
NYC Health + Hospitals/Jacobi with an Academic Affiliation to Albert Einstein College of Medicine
NYC Health + Hospitals/North Central Bronx with an Academic Affiliation to Albert Einstein College of Medicine
NYC Health + Hospitals/Lincoln with an Academic Affiliation to Weill Medical College of Cornell University
NYC Health + Hospitals/Harlem with an Academic Affiliation to Columbia University Irving Medical Center
NYC Health + Hospitals/Metropolitan with an Academic Affiliation to New York Medical College
NYC Health + Hospitals/South Brooklyn Health with an Academic Affiliation to SUNY Downstate Medical Center
NYC Health + Hospitals/Kings County with an Academic Affiliation to SUNY Downstate Medical Center
